UHCL SoE GATER2 Program

What is GATER2?
GATER2 stands for the Galveston Area Teacher Education Recruitment and Retention program. In an effort to bring bright, dedicated students into the world of teaching and into the area public schools, GATER2 is a collaboration of Galveston I.S.D., Galveston College and University of Houston-Clear Lake. These three Gulf Coast institutions are working together to provide a step-by-step program of community college preparation, university graduation, and school district experience, to train future teachers for careers in education in the Galveston area.

GATER2 students begin by taking course work at Galveston College and transferring to UHCL to take junior and senior level courses. While students attend college at both campuses, Galveston I.S.D. will provide GATER2 students with opportunities for employment and experiential learning. Internships and field experiences will be available in the Galveston area for interested students. Galveston I.S.D. is always looking for qualified, dedicated teachers, and your involvement in this program can be the first step in finding a teaching job in the Galveston area.

What else does GATER2 offer?
As a student in the GATER2 program, you will be provided with a variety of special services, including advising assistance, employment opportunities, career counseling, scholarship opportunities, and other programs for your journey to become a teacher a positive, rewarding and successful experience. Each year, students are encouraged to apply for scholarships, awarded specifically to Galveston area teacher education students.

As new programs are developed, services for GATER2 students continue to grow. We at Galveston I.S.D., Galveston College and University of Houston-Clear Lake are committed to providing Galveston area students with every opportunity to make the dream of becoming a teacher a reality.
